Jigsaw estates hampshire are delighted to bring to the market this extended, three/four bedroom family home nestled in cul-de-sac location. Ideally located within walking distance to the local shops, cafes and restaurants and also North Camp station. Just a short drive away you also have; Farnborough airport, the mainline station to London, Farnborough town centre and also the M3 and A331 are very accessible.
Accommodation comprises; downstairs you are welcomed by a large entrance hall, a fully fitted kitchen, a light and airy living room set across the back of the house with french doors leading to the rear garden, a spacious dining room, a downstairs bedroom/family room with shower cubicle and fitted wardrobes and a downstairs cloakroom. Upstairs are three further bedrooms, the main bedroom has a wall of fitted, mirrored wardrobes and a family bathroom.
Outside to the rear is a secluded garden with designated patio area, the owners also have storage units, one of which benefits a power supply. To the front is a gravel driveway offering parking for several vehicles.
